Soffit Installation in Olathe, KS
Soffit installation services involve attaching protective panels beneath the eaves of a roof to improve the home's exterior appearance and functionality. This project typically covers replacing existing soffits or installing new ones during roof repairs, renovations, or new construction. Homeowners often seek soffit installation to enhance ventilation in the attic, prevent pest entry, and improve the overall curb appeal of their property. Before requesting this service, property owners should consider the type of material they prefer, such as vinyl, aluminum, or wood, and understand how the soffit will complement their existing roofing and siding.
Property owners usually want to know about the available styles and finishes to match their home's architecture, as well as the durability and maintenance requirements of different materials. It's also important to understand the scope of the project, including whether existing soffits need removal or repair prior to installation. Clear communication about the desired aesthetic, ventilation needs, and any specific structural considerations can help ensure the soffit installation aligns with the property's overall design and functional goals.

Soffit Installation Questions
What is soffit installation? Soffit installation involves attaching panels beneath the roof overhang to improve ventilation and protect the eaves from weather damage.
Why is soffit installation important? Proper soffit installation helps prevent moisture buildup, reduces the risk of pests, and enhances the overall durability of the roofline.
What materials are commonly used for soffits? Common soffit materials include vinyl, aluminum, and wood, each offering different looks and levels of maintenance.
What types of projects typically require soffit services? Soffit services are often needed during new roof installations, home renovations, or repairs to damaged or aging soffits.
